from pathlib import Path
from PIL import Image
from pathlib import Path
import numpy as np
"""
params: _from, _to Path
the function should check all png images in the from folder
assuming all the background is white
trim all the margins of the image
and save the images in the to folder
"""
def trim_white_margins(_from: Path, _to: Path):
# Ensure that the target directory exists
_to.mkdir(parents=True, exist_ok=True)
# Iterate over all PNG images in the source directory
for image_path in _from.glob("*.png"):
# Open the image and convert it to RGB
image = Image.open(image_path).convert("RGB")
# Convert image to a numpy array
img_array = np.array(image)
# Find all non-white pixels
non_white_pixels = np.where(np.all(img_array >= [245, 245, 245], axis=-1) == False)
# Get the bounding box of non-white pixels
y_min, y_max = non_white_pixels[0].min(), non_white_pixels[0].max()
x_min, x_max = non_white_pixels[1].min(), non_white_pixels[1].max()
# Crop the image to the bounding box
cropped_img = img_array[y_min : y_max + 1, x_min : x_max + 1]
# Convert the numpy array back to an image
cropped_image = Image.fromarray(cropped_img)
# Define the target path
target_path = _to / image_path.name
# Save the trimmed image
cropped_image.save(target_path)
